  • Patent number: 11772025
    Abstract: Provided herein are filter assemblies that more effectively harness the energy of a cleaning pulse. Specifically, the filter assembly may have a direction-dependent flow resistance by including a flow control component positioned downstream of the filter component and the support structure which prevents the fluid stream from a cleaning pulse from dissipating through the filter component as it cleans but allows sufficient fluid stream flowing in the forward direction through the filter component during normal operation.

  • Patent number: 11642622
    Abstract: A desiccant member is disclosed that comprises a polymer material and a bentonite material. The desiccant member is capable of absorbing moisture from an atmosphere containing siloxanes, organic compounds having a boiling point greater than 60 C, or mixtures thereof. The desiccant member is contamination resistant and may be regenerable. The desiccant member may have a high working moisture capacity that is suited for demanding environments.

  • Publication number: 20190226574
    Abstract: A vent system for pressure equalization of an enclosure, such as a gearbox housing or axle of an automobile. The vent system includes a vent module including a housing defining a passageway, a membrane maintained in the passageway, and a sorbent maintained in the passageway; and a flow control module associated with the vent module and including a valve having an inner channel.

  • Publication number: 20150308582
    Abstract: A vent system for an enclosure containing a liquid, the system comprising a vent module including a housing defining a passageway, a membrane maintained in the passageway, and a sorbent maintained in the passageway; and a flow control module associated with the vent module and including a valve having an inner channel through which air is able to flow in a first direction and a second, opposite direction through the valve, where the flow control module acts as a barrier to liquid flow through the valve from the enclosure toward the sorbent.
